My custom TPI for you guy's to have.......

TPI COLD/RAM AIR IDEA that is


This is one of the very few kits I've seen that actually look good in my opinion. I didnt like the look of that dryer tube or the air ducting, so I went to the plumbing section of my local hardware shop and picked up these 4" 90 degree tubes. Heres the pics of how it went. I installed some small bolts this morning and will post pics on them later. All the parts were less than 7 bucks.

These are the tubes....

You need to remove the shield that is under the filters and cut a hole in it so the filters are directly above the tube. You also need to remove *if you have one* the shield between the radiator and the foglamps..... and place the tubes in the rectangle slots behind the foglamps....


Remove the foglamps using a small extension, 10mm socket, and a blanket to lay on .....


Place both tubes in and line them up perfect drilling 2 holes (1 top, 1 bottom) to mount them.....


Heres what it looks like now with a horrible camera directly in the sun.....



Take the time to do some painting. Because how often do you have this stuff taken off?
